Maintenance Playbook
Pump every 4 years for typical households; reduce the interval with large families or disposal use. Stagger laundry loads, avoid bleach-heavy cleaners, and keep wipes out of the system.
Move roof runoff away from the drain field. Keep grass cover, avoid heavy vehicles, and flag lids so service is swift. Store permits and past reports for a complete history.

The absorption area may be buried, but it is the engine of the system. We help Monroe County FL owners to protect it by maintaining grass cover, moving roof water, and stopping heavy loads. When absorption slows, we jet laterals, rebalance dosing, and monitor recovery before suggesting replacement.
